Baked Pears with Feta, Honey, and Cranberries: An Incredible Ultimate Recipe

  • Total Time: 11 minute

Ingredients

– 4 ripe pears, halved and cored
– 4 ounces feta cheese, crumbled
– ½ cup honey
– 1 cup dried cranberries
– ¼ teaspoon ground cinnamon
– ¼ cup chopped walnuts or pecans (optional)
– Fresh mint leaves for garnish (optional)

Instructions

Creating Baked Pears with Feta, Honey, and Cranberries is easy when following these simple steps:

1. Preheat the Oven: Set your oven to 350°F (175°C) to prepare for baking.

2. Prepare the Pears: Halve the pears and scoop out the core, ensuring a nice indentation for filling.

3. Mix Cranberries and Feta: In a bowl, combine the crumbled feta cheese, dried cranberries, and chopped nuts (if using). This mixture will serve as the filling.

4. Fill the Pears: Spoon the feta and cranberry mixture generously into the hollowed-out centers of each pear half.

5. Drizzle with Honey: Pour honey over the filled pears, ensuring they are well coated.

6. Season: Sprinkle the ground cinnamon evenly over the pears for added warmth and flavor.

7. Arrange in a Baking Dish: Place the stuffed pears upright in a baking dish. If they tip over slightly, it’s okay; they will still cook nicely.

8. Bake: Place the baking dish in the preheated oven and bake for 25-30 minutes. The pears should be tender and aromatic.

9. Garnish Before Serving: Remove the pears from the oven and let them cool slightly. Optionally, sprinkle fresh mint leaves for garnish.

10. Serve Warm: Enjoy your baked pears while still warm for the best flavor experience.
